Anyone out there have any load data for the old Winchester 351 Self Loader using 180 grain bullets? This is for the 1907 model semi-automatic. Thanks for any and all info.
Posted By: AlleninAlaska Re: 351 Winchester - 07/19/01
You could try 19 grains of 2400 or 20 grains of IMR4227.
Posted By: Clint Re: 351 Winchester - 07/18/01
Bill - I don't shoot a 351 but I have a buddy that does. Him and a buddy of his have what they call their secret load. It's not secret anymore because here it is. 15-17 grains of IMR SR4759. He said to start at 15 and work up.
